Big Brother Fans Criticize 'Worst' Backdoor Eviction Ever Seen

Viewers of the ITV reality series reacted angrily after contestant Sam from Skipton was unexpectedly evicted from the 2025 season of Big Brother. Fans called it the "worst" backdoor eviction they had ever witnessed on the show.

Earlier in the week, housemates Sam and Nancy were nominated for eviction. Audiences were given only fifteen minutes to vote for who they wanted to save on Tuesday night. The eviction happened shortly after a fireworks-themed party, though fans had to wait until Wednesday’s episode to learn who had left the house.

The Eviction Moment

During the latest episode, which also marked Teja’s birthday, Big Brother assembled other participants, including Richard, Jenny, and Caroline, in the garden for the end of the fireworks display that came with a surprise twist.

“Housemates, it’s nearly time for Big Brother’s firework display. But, before we light the fuse, Big Brother has some news. Tonight is not just fireworks night, it’s also eviction night.”

“Sam, Nancy, go to the snug now to collect your spectacular eviction outfits.”

Inside the snug, Sam and Nancy discovered themed costumes — red for Sam and blue for Nancy. Moments later, Big Brother revealed who would leave the house.

“Sam and Nancy, tonight one of you is about to go out with a bang.”

Fan Reactions

The twist left many viewers frustrated, calling the sudden decision unfair and poorly executed. Social media discussions quickly erupted under the hashtags #BBUK and #BBLL, with some fans labeling it the lowest point of the current season.
